Creative Ideas for a Pregnancy Announcement Using Dogs
Here are some delightful ways to include your dog in the big reveal:
1. Signage with a Message
Create a cute sign that your dog can wear or sit next to. Popular messages include:
- “Big Brother/Big Sister Duty Starts [Due Date].”
- “We’re Expanding Our Pack!”
2. Baby Shoes Reveal
Place a pair of baby shoes next to your dog’s paws for a symbolic photo.
3. Ultrasound Photo Pose
Have your dog pose next to the ultrasound photo for a sentimental touch.
4. Themed Costumes
Dress your dog in a shirt or bandana that says, “Guard Dog in Training” or “Promoted to Big Sibling.”
5. Chalkboard Announcements
Use a chalkboard with a fun message while your dog sits nearby for a stylish photo op.
6. Video Reveal
Record a short video of your dog running toward the camera with a message or holding a prop.
Photo and Video Tips
Capturing the perfect moment requires a bit of planning. Here are some tips:
- Lighting: Use natural light for clear, vibrant photos.
- Angles: Get on your dog’s level to create a more personal perspective.
- Props Placement: Keep props secure and within reach of the dog.
- Patience: Allow time for multiple takes to get the best shot.
